Handover Note — Warranty Cost Overrun, Calder Division

To my successor: warranty costs on the Ferris 400 line ran 38% over plan this half, driven by a coupling fault in units built before March. Supplier claim against Ostrand Components is filed; recovery estimate is partial. Reserve has been topped up and the board pack reflects the revised figure. Field fix programme completes next month. Keep the remediation timeline tight — it matters for the plan summarised confidentially below.

management briefing: Belaxox Foods plans to raise the Wenok list price by 38.5 percent in September. The steering committee signed off on a budget of $399.8 million for Project Casax. The renewal with Quenysox Works closes at $341.3 million a year, 62.5 percent below the last contract. Project Caswyn slips by two quarters because of the tooling delay.

// Client setup — cold start mitigation (please review carefully):
// Our Vellum serverless handlers pay ~2s cold-start penalties when the
// Corrigan client is constructed per-invocation. We therefore build the
// client at module scope and reuse the connection pool across warm
// invocations. Timeouts stay at 5s to avoid masking stalls. The client
// authenticates to the internal Corrigan endpoint with the key below.

app token of hawif-kafof = kto15_B3AN0KfpZRy4TLc

**Alert: SCALECALC-INPUT-ANOMALY.** The Breadloom recipe-scaling calculator received inputs containing embedded script fragments in the ingredient-name field, suggesting probing for injection flaws. Inputs are sanitized server-side, but the volume and pattern warrant review. This alert fires when more than ten suspicious payloads arrive within five minutes from any source. Triage steps and the sanitization spec are documented on the internal page below.

operations page: https://confluence.lumicsys.internal/projects/display/projects/display

Finance Review Summary — Board of Brindlewick Foods. The launch plan for the Ovenhart ready-meal line projects breakeven in month fourteen, assuming listings in both the Calder Valley and Westmoor regions. Working-capital needs peak at launch plus two months; contingency sits at twelve percent. Pricing sensitivity remains the chief risk, and we have modelled three downside cases. The confidential planning note appears directly below.

confidential, badup-hawef: The finance team signed off on a budget of $12.8 million for Project Eliael. The renewal with Wenaxix Foods closes at $44.4 million a year, 49 percent above the last contract.